CVE-2015-0565

49
FAUCET Score

CVE-2015-0565 describes a critical vulnerability in Google Native Client (NaCl) where the CLFLUSH instruction was permitted, enabling rowhammer attacks. This flaw allows attackers to achieve privilege escalation and sandbox escape, with a CVSS score of 10.0 (CRITICAL) due to its network-based attack vector, low complexity, and complete compromise of confidentiality, integrity, and availability. While not listed on the CISA KEV catalog, public exploit code exists on ExploitDB, demonstrating its feasibility, though it has garnered minimal community discussion or media coverage.
